San Diego Foundation Partnership
Teens Rise Foundation is a proud partner of San Diego Foundation (SDF) Community Scholars Initiative (CSI). Together, we are expanding opportunities for first-generation, English language learners across South County San Diego.
Through CSI, Teens Rise provides college and career readiness programs that empower students to see themselves in higher education and future careers. This includes FAFSA workshops, campus tours, mentorship, career panels, and CSI scholarships that help bridge the affordability gap for students pursuing college. Carol Kimmelman Memorial Scholarship
To honor the memory of Mrs. Carol Kimmelman, we're delighted to support exemplary college-bound scholarship recipients who exude characteristics Carol would love and admire: unparalleled drive, passion for life, and love for others.
